NNeilmar The ExplorerMy family and I recently completed a 4-day stay at the Amber Hotel, booking three rooms. This was our third time choosing this hotel, and it’s easy to see why we keep coming back. The Highlights: Location and Service The hotel’s biggest asset is, without a doubt, its location. It’s incredibly convenient for exploring Cebu City and accessing various tourist spots. The staff, as always, were a standout. They are genuinely accommodating and responsive; any issues we raised were addressed in a timely and courteous manner. This consistent, warm hospitality is a major reason we return. Another consistent highlight is the breakfast. We love the wide array of Filipino breakfast delicacies on offer, it’s a fantastic way to start the day and a real taste of home or a treat for visitors wanting to experience local flavors. Areas for Improvement: A Couple of Minor Annoyances While our overall experience was positive, there were two recurring issues we hope the management can address: 1. No Complimentary Slippers: This is a small but noticeable miss. In my experience traveling across the Philippines, this is the only hotel that doesn't provide in-room slippers. For guests, having slippers is not just about comfort but also about basic hygiene, allowing us to avoid wearing outdoor shoes inside the room. When we asked, we were told we could purchase them, which feels out of step with the standard amenities offered by other hotels in this category. 2. Bathroom Drainage Issue: There's a persistent problem with the shower drainage. During a shower, the water doesn't drain quickly enough and overflows, spreading across the bathroom floor and around the toilet bowl. We did report this, and the staff responded by removing the metal drain cover, which we appreciated. Unfortunately, the issue remains, and the entire toilet area still gets wet after every shower. Final Verdict: Still a Solid Recommendation Despite these minor drawbacks, I would still highly recommend the Amber Hotel. The prime location, the genuinely hospitable staff, and the delicious breakfast far outweigh the negatives. It remains a solid and reliable choice for families and travelers alike. We will likely be back for a fourth stay and hope to see these small issues resolved.

BBoris AtamanenkoIt's a mixed bag. The location is excellent, offering a different, good sea every day. For safe swimming, you need to follow the tide schedule. The hotel grounds and plants are very well maintained; they're beautiful and clean. There's a long stretch of beach for strolls. Logistically convenient – there are plenty of cafes, restaurants, shops selling travel essentials, and a market with fresh produce nearby. A major drawback is the large construction site nearby, which can be heard all day, especially in the bungalows nearby. The rooms and bungalows are in fair condition. However, there are some serious downsides: every other day, it was impossible to shower due to low water pressure; when the pressure was low, the water heater wouldn't turn on; and the water had a strong sewer smell. At breakfast, the restaurant won't offer you salt, pepper, or sauces unless you ask. Drinks include juice from concentrate or coffee. Only after a week did we discover they offer tea for breakfast. The breakfast is very basic, and there's no fruit at all, which is surprising given the price of fruit on the island. There was trash on the beach all week, just a little bit, washed up by the sea. It was cleaned up quickly, as it didn't require much effort. But why is the beach cleaned only once a week? The hotel website advertises a shuttle service, but I advise against it. Personal experience: I sent a text message and email to the hotel on time; our ferry departed at 5:30 PM. We arrived on the island around 7:00 PM. We weren't met. We got there ourselves. A hotel security guard met us at the hotel and gave us our room keys. It immediately became clear that the light switch in the bathroom was causing lightning and could shock us, and the water heater wasn't working. The security guard said, ”Take this up with the management tomorrow; my concern is safety.” Information about room problems is not passed on to the management. So, we spent the first night without hot water or power in the bathroom. After we contacted them, they gave us a working room mid-way through the second day. They didn't apologize for the missed shuttle service, and they didn't offer the stated compensation for our independent transfer. Moreover, I received a welcome email from the hotel after only one day of my stay. The hotel has adequate staff, and the people are positive and friendly. However, management, quality control, and leadership are seriously flawed. The rooms are overloaded with text reminders, rules, and restrictions, many of which would be confusing to a normal person. Or does the hotel manager think only people with dementia stay at their hotel? Reminders and restrictions are completely unnecessary if guests are greeted promptly and the necessary information is provided electronically in their native language.
